Sri Lanka, Feb. 14 -- State Minister of Mass Media Shantha Bandara, at a news conference yesterday (13) at the Presidential Media Centre, under the theme 'Collective way to a stable country', announced that the Electronic Media Broadcasting Authority (EMBA) Act is to be introduced to Parliament and enacted soon.

He elaborated that, "Significant amendments have been made to the EMBA Act following majority agreement. The finalised Bill has been submitted to the Attorney General's (AG) Department and to be presented to Parliament for adoption in the near future.
